Worldwide History of Organic Beauty Care
Organic beauty care is not new. It has roots in:
- Ancient India (Ayurveda)
- Traditional Chinese Medicine
- Egyptian herbal skincare
- Greek natural oil therapy
Evolution of Organic Beauty Worldwide
| Era | Region | Key Ingredients Used | Purpose |
| 3000 BCE | Egypt | Aloe Vera, Olive Oil | Skin hydration |
| 1500 BCE | India | Turmeric, Sandalwood | Glow & healing |
| Ancient China | China | Green Tea, Ginseng | Anti-aging |
| 19th Century | Europe | Rosewater | Skin toning |
| 21st Century | Global | Organic blends | Chemical-free care |

Popular Organic Ingredients & Their Benefits
| Ingredient | Benefit | Best For |
| Turmeric | Anti-inflammatory | Acne |
| Honey | Moisturizing | Dry skin |
| Aloe Vera | Soothing | Sensitive skin |
| Coconut Oil | Deep nourishment | Hair |
| Neem | Antibacterial | Acne |

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
- Are organic beauty tips safe for all skin types?
Most are safe, but patch testing is recommended.
- How long does it take to see results?
Typically 3–6 weeks with consistent use.
- Are organic remedies better than branded products?
They are safer and affordable, but branded products may deliver faster visible results.
- Can organic beauty replace dermatologist treatments?
For mild issues yes, but severe skin problems require medical consultation.
- Are organic products completely chemical-free?
Natural ingredients contain natural chemicals, but they avoid synthetic harmful compounds.
